## What this PR does
Fixes the failures that blocked the v1.3.0 release pipeline (workflow
run [24765377017]) and closes the gap in `docs/agents/changelog.md` that
made them possible.
### Bug 1 — pathspec error in `Create changelog branch and commit`
After the Copilot step, the workflow runs `git checkout -b
"$CHANGELOG_BRANCH" origin/main`. Copilot CLI was invoked with
`--allow-all-tools` and had committed the generated changelog onto HEAD
of `main`, so the reset to `origin/main` deleted the tracked file, and
`git add "$CHANGELOG_FILE"` then failed with `fatal: pathspec ... did
not match any files`.
Fix (commit 2):
- Snapshot the file across the branch switch so the checkout cannot drop
it.
- `set -euo pipefail` so any failure surfaces loudly.
- Drop the dead "no changes to commit" soft-branch — the earlier
`check_changelog` step gates this step on the file being absent from
`origin/main`, so `git commit` must produce a diff; if it doesn't (e.g.
empty file), fail loud instead of pushing an empty branch.
- Fail-early file-existence check with `::error::` annotation, and
`VERSION` moved to step `env:`.
### Bug 2 — no timeout on `Generate changelog using AI`
The re-run hung in Copilot for 10+ minutes with zero log output. With no
`timeout-minutes`, a hung Copilot would hold a self-hosted runner for 6
hours (job default).
Fix (commit 2): `timeout-minutes: 30` (the prior successful run took ~26
minutes).
### Root-cause fix — scope the agent prompt
`docs/agents/changelog.md` is the actual prompt driving Copilot. It
ended with "Save the changelog" and gave no boundary, so an agent with
`--allow-all-tools` could reasonably interpret "done" as "commit, push,
open a PR".
Fix (commit 1):
- Add a "Scope and boundaries" section at the top stating the single
deliverable is `docs/changelogs/v<version>.md` and enumerating forbidden
operations (git commit / push / branch / tag / reset / merge / rebase,
PR creation, GitHub API writes, modifying any file other than the
changelog).
- Add an explicit "then exit" at the end of Step 9 with a back-reference
to the scope section.
- Scoped "unless the caller explicitly instructs otherwise" so
interactive IDE use stays flexible.
With the rules in the doc, CI and interactive callers share the same
boundary, and the workflow prompt becomes a one-line invocation
(`--prompt "Generate the release changelog for tag v${VERSION}. Follow
the instructions in @docs/agents/changelog.md exactly, including the
'Scope and boundaries' section at the top. ..."`).

## What this PR does
The `backupstrategy-controller` chart declared a `Role` and
`RoleBinding` scoped to the `cozy-velero` namespace (for managing
`ResourceModifier` ConfigMaps consumed by Velero Restore). Because
`cozystack.velero` is an optional package, that namespace does not exist
in bundles that do not enable velero — and `backupstrategy-controller`
is a **default** package. Helm install aborted with:
```
namespaces "cozy-velero" not found
```
which blocked the entire
`cozy-backup-controller/backupstrategy-controller` HelmRelease on any
cluster where velero was not explicitly enabled (including the E2E
environment).
This PR moves that Role/RoleBinding into the velero chart
(`packages/system/velero/templates/backupstrategy-controller-rbac.yaml`),
so the permission grant only exists when velero is actually installed —
where it is useful. The RoleBinding subject points to the stable
`backupstrategy-controller` ServiceAccount in `cozy-backup-controller`.

## What this PR does
Harbor is a PaaS service (`category: PaaS`), not a tenant module. It is
not deployed automatically into tenant namespaces — there is no
corresponding manifest in `packages/apps/tenant/templates/`, unlike
actual tenant modules (monitoring, ingress, etcd, info, seaweedfs).
Two flags were incorrectly set on its `ApplicationDefinition`:
- `spec.dashboard.module: true` — caused Harbor to appear in the sidebar
"Modules" section and be excluded from its proper PaaS category.
- `spec.release.labels."internal.cozystack.io/tenantmodule": "true"` —
caused controllers (`pkg/registry/core/tenantmodule`, dashboard) to
treat the Harbor HelmRelease as a tenant module.
Both flags are removed so Harbor is listed correctly under PaaS and
handled as an ordinary managed application.

## What this PR does
Bumps `packages/system/kubeovn` to `cozystack/kubeovn-chart` tag
`v1.15.10-cozy.1`, which:
1. Updates upstream kube-ovn from v1.15.3 to v1.15.10 (latest patch in
the v1.15 series).
2. Carries a patch over `pkg/controller/pod.go` that preserves a VM
LSP's port-group memberships when kubernetes GCs a completed
virt-launcher pod while another virt-launcher pod of the same VM is
still running.
Without the patch, the destination pod of a successful live migration
loses its security groups, network policies and node-scoped routing
after kubernetes cleans up the source pod, and only recovers after a
`kube-ovn-controller` restart. The buggy code path is identical between
v1.15.3, v1.15.10, release-1.15 HEAD and master HEAD — confirmed by diff
and by reproduction on a cozystack cluster.

## What this PR does
Fixes an RBAC failure in `kube-ovn-plunger` that prevented it from
reconciling the `ovn-central` Deployment:
```
deployments.apps is forbidden: User "system:serviceaccount:cozy-kubeovn:kube-ovn-plunger"
cannot list resource "deployments" in API group "apps" at the cluster scope
```
Two causes addressed:
- The controller-runtime cache issued cluster-wide list/watch for
Deployments and Pods by default. The manager cache is now scoped to the
kube-ovn namespace, so requests go to the namespaced endpoints covered
by the Role.
- The Role's deployments rule used `resourceNames`, which does not apply
to list/watch in Kubernetes RBAC. The restriction is removed; the Role
is still namespace-scoped via RoleBinding to the `cozy-kubeovn`
namespace.
`--kube-ovn-namespace` and `--ovn-central-name` are now passed to the
binary from chart values so the previously unused value is wired up.

## What this PR does
HTTP-01 ACME issuance in Cozystack has been relying on deprecated
cert-manager fields that happen to still work, but point at a
non-existent ingress class on default installs.
**The bug:**
- `ClusterIssuer`s (`letsencrypt-prod`, `letsencrypt-stage`) hardcode
`http01.ingress.class: nginx`, but Cozystack's nginx ingress classes are
named after tenants (`tenant-root`, `tenant-*`) — there is no class
called `nginx`.
- Every ingress that needs a cert overrides this with the deprecated
annotation `acme.cert-manager.io/http01-ingress-class: <class>`.
cert-manager still honors it, which is why issuance works at all.
- Mixing the modern `ingressClassName` field with the legacy
`http01-ingress-class` annotation produces `fields ingressClassName and
class cannot be set at the same time` (cert-manager#6651), so the
migration has to be atomic.
**The fix:**
- Parameterize the `ClusterIssuer` HTTP-01 solver from
`_cluster.expose-ingress` (default `tenant-root`) using the modern
`ingressClassName` field.
- Rename the override annotation on all ingresses to the modern
`acme.cert-manager.io/http01-ingress-ingressclassname`.
- No new features, no behavior change for operators who already set
`_cluster.expose-ingress` correctly — just removes the dependency on the
deprecated API and stops pointing at a phantom class.
Touched ingresses (9 templates): keycloak, dashboard, linstor-gui,
bucket, grafana, alerta, bootbox/matchbox, seaweedfs, harbor. Plus
`seaweedfs` values.yaml default annotation and the
`cert-manager-issuers` ClusterIssuer template.
Verified renders for `http01` + `tenant-root`, `http01` + custom class,
and `dns01` (correctly omits the http01 branch).

## What this PR does
Updates the `update-website-docs` job in `.github/workflows/tags.yaml`
to match the new docs-versioning contract introduced in
cozystack/website#495.
The website repo replaces the old "pre-create `vX.Y/` draft directory"
scheme with a permanent `content/en/docs/next/` trunk. Released version
directories are no longer implicitly pre-created — the upstream release
workflow owns the explicit decision of when to promote `next/` →
`vX.Y/`.
### Changes
- **New step `Determine if this release promotes next/`** — parses the
tag and only sets `promote=true` for final `vX.Y.Z` tags where
`content/en/docs/vX.Y/` does not already exist. Prereleases
(`vX.Y.Z-rc.N`, etc.) and patch releases skip promotion.
- **New step `Promote next/ to released version`** — gated on
`promote=true`; runs `make release-next RELEASE_TAG=<tag>`.
- **Step order**: `release-next` runs **before** `update-all`. This way
`update-all` routes into the freshly-created `vX.Y/` directory (per the
website Makefile's routing logic), and `next/` stays untouched as the
trunk for the following release.
- **`git add content hugo.yaml`** — `release-next` registers the new
version in `hugo.yaml` via `register_version.sh`, so the commit step
must stage it.
- Converted the existing `update-all` step to use `env:` vars for
consistency with the new step and workflow-injection hardening.
### Behaviour by tag
| Tag | `release-next`? | `update-all` targets |
|-----|-----------------|----------------------|
| `v1.3.0` (v1.3 does not exist) | yes — promotes next/ → v1.3/ | v1.3/
|
| `v1.3.1` (v1.3 exists) | no — skipped | v1.3/ |
| `v1.3.0-rc.1` | no — skipped (prerelease) | next/ |
| `v2.0.0` (v2.0 does not exist) | yes — promotes next/ → v2.0/ | v2.0/
|

## What this PR does
Upgrades the vendored `victoria-metrics-operator` Helm chart from
`0.59.1` to `0.61.0` (operator appVersion `v0.68.1` → `v0.68.4`) by
re-running `make update` in
`packages/system/victoria-metrics-operator/`.
Picks up upstream bugfixes in the `v0.68.x` operator line:
- Correct `VMPodScrape` port for `VMAgent` / `VLAgent` (previously
misrouted, causing scrape failures)
- `StatefulSet` pod *deletion* (not eviction) when `maxUnavailable=100%`
— matches the minimum-downtime upgrade strategy
- `VMDistributed` PVC no longer owned by both the `StatefulSet` and the
top-level object
- Finalizer cleanup on core Kubernetes resources and correct finalizer
targeting for `VLAgent`/`VLogs`/`VMAgent`/`VMSingle`
- Ingest-only `VMSingle`/`VMAgent` no longer mount scrape config secrets
(avoids RBAC errors)
- `StatefulSet` recreation when immutable fields change
- Operator waits for PVC resize completion before continuing reconcile
Chart `0.60.0` is skipped deliberately: it switched the operator
Deployment's selector to `app.kubernetes.io/component`, which required
Deployment recreation on upgrade. `0.61.0` reverts that change, so
jumping straight from `0.59.1` to `0.61.0` avoids the disruption.
Local patch `patches/disable-ca-key-rotation.patch` still applies
cleanly against the new `templates/webhook.yaml`.

## What this PR does
Increases the LINSTOR satellite startup probe `failureThreshold` from
the Kubernetes default of 3 (30 seconds) to 30 (300 seconds / 5
minutes).
The default startup probe is too aggressive for nodes with slow storage
initialization — satellites get killed and restarted before they have a
chance to come up. This adds an explicit `startupProbe` override in the
`LinstorSatelliteConfiguration` pod template, keeping the same
`tcpSocket` check on the `linstor` port but giving satellites
significantly more time to start.

## What this PR does
Adds BucketClaim support to WorkloadMonitorReconciler, bringing S3
buckets in line with how Pods, PVCs, and Services are already tracked as
Workload resources.
- Add WorkloadMonitor CR to the bucket Helm chart with
`app.kubernetes.io/instance` label on BucketClaim for selector matching
- Add `reconcileBucketClaimForMonitor()` following the same pattern as
`reconcilePVCForMonitor()` — watches COSI `BucketClaim` objects and
creates corresponding `Workload` CRDs
- Query SeaweedFS bucket size metrics (logical + physical) from
VictoriaMetrics, with the monitoring endpoint resolved automatically
from the `namespace.cozystack.io/monitoring` namespace label
- COSI API types dependency (`container-object-storage-interface-api`)
for typed BucketClaim access
No configuration flags needed — the controller discovers the monitoring
stack for each tenant namespace automatically.
### Result
When a BucketClaim is matched by a WorkloadMonitor, the controller
creates a Workload with S3 storage metrics:
```yaml
apiVersion: cozystack.io/v1alpha1
kind: Workload
metadata:
name: bucket-bucket-test-billing
namespace: tenant-testing
labels:
workloads.cozystack.io/monitor: bucket-test-billing
ownerReferences:
- apiVersion: objectstorage.k8s.io/v1alpha1
kind: BucketClaim
name: bucket-test-billing
status:
kind: bucket
type: s3
operational: true
resources:
s3-buckets: "1"
s3-storage-bytes: "10485864" # 10 MB logical
s3-physical-storage-bytes: "20971728" # 20 MB physical (replication factor 2)
```
- `s3-storage-bytes` — logical size (what the user stored), from
`SeaweedFS_s3_bucket_size_bytes`
- `s3-physical-storage-bytes` — physical size (with replicas), from
`SeaweedFS_s3_bucket_physical_size_bytes`
- When monitoring is not configured for the namespace, only `s3-buckets:
1` is tracked
- Sizes refresh every 60 seconds via `RequeueAfter`
Tested on a live dev cluster with SeaweedFS deployed in `tenant-root`
and a bucket created in `tenant-testing`.
